The Significance of Holiday Loyalty Promotions in Aviation
In the highly competitive landscape of modern aviation, loyalty programs have evolved from mere reward schemes into sophisticated customer retention tools. According to recent industry data, airlines that offer personalized incentives during peak travel times see a measurable increase in customer satisfaction and repeat bookings. For instance, the global loyalty market is projected to grow annually by around 10% through 2025, underscoring its strategic importance.
Fueling this growth are innovative campaigns that blend exclusive offers with experiential rewards, particularly during Christmas when consumers are more receptive to gifting and special treats. These initiatives serve dual purposes: increasing immediate patronage while cultivating brand affinity that endures beyond the holiday period.

Data-Driven Approaches to Optimising Holiday Loyalty Campaigns
Advanced analytics enable airlines to refine their offerings, ensuring they align precisely with customer preferences. Recent industry reports suggest that segmentation strategies—such as differentiating promotions based on travel frequency, destination, or purchase history—generate higher conversion rates. For example:
| Segment | Offer Type | Conversion Rate | Customer Satisfaction Increase |
|---|---|---|---|
| Frequent Flyers | Exclusive lounge access & bonus miles | 18% | 15% |
| Occasional Holiday Travelers | Discounted packages & gift vouchers | 22% | 20% |
| First-Time Holiday Bookers | Welcome bonuses & festive upgrades | 25% | 25% |
